The Master Co-Axial Movement: The Engine of Precision
The statement "individually decorated, antimagnetic movement runs with chronometer-certified accuracy thanks to the free-sprung silicon hairspring and co-axial escapement, and both long and consistently thanks to…" highlights the key technological advancements that underpin the Seamaster 300's accuracy. Let's break down these components:
* Co-axial Escapement: This is arguably Omega's most significant horological innovation in recent decades. Traditional lever escapements rely on considerable friction between the escape wheel and pallet fork, leading to wear and tear over time, impacting accuracy. The co-axial escapement, designed by George Daniels, reduces this friction dramatically. Instead of impacting the pallet fork directly, the escape wheel interacts with it via an intermediary roller, resulting in smoother energy transfer and reduced wear. This translates to longer service intervals and improved long-term timekeeping.
* Free-sprung Silicon Hairspring: The hairspring is the heart of a mechanical watch's regulating system. Traditional hairsprings are made of metal alloys, susceptible to the effects of magnetism and temperature variations. Omega's use of silicon in the hairspring provides several key advantages: it's incredibly resistant to magnetism, eliminating a common source of inaccuracy. Furthermore, silicon's inherent elasticity ensures consistent performance across a wider range of temperatures. The "free-sprung" aspect means the hairspring is not adjusted by a regulator, allowing for greater precision and stability.
* Chronometer Certification: The term "chronometer-certified" signifies that the movement has undergone rigorous testing by an independent institution, typically the Contrôle Officiel Suisse des Chronomètres (COSC). These tests assess the watch's accuracy in various positions and temperatures over a period of several days. Only movements meeting strict criteria receive the coveted chronometer certification, assuring the buyer of exceptional timekeeping performance.
